Woman's lawsuit challenges Oklahoma tribal artwork law

 

November 24, 2016



OKLAHOMA CITY (AP) — An American Indian photographer has filed a lawsuit alleging that Oklahoma law violates her constitutional right to free speech by restricting her ability to label her works as American Indian-made.

Peggy Fontenot, 59, filed the federal civil rights lawsuit on Tuesday. Fontenot said a change made earlier this year to the state's American Indian Arts and Crafts Act of 1974 is unconstitutional because it prohibits her from describing her artwork as American Indian-made in Oklahoma, The Oklahoman newspaper (http://bit.ly/2gg217N ) reported.
